WebMar 28, 2024 · Warts on a dog’s leg are usually small, raised, and firm. They can vary in size, from a few millimeters to several centimeters in diameter. In some cases, warts may have a rough, cauliflower-like appearance. These warts are usually painless, but they can become irritated and itchy, leading to excessive scratching and bleeding. WebNov 3, 2024 · Dogs with warts are contagious to other dogs, but not to other animals or people. Once a dog has been infected with one type of papillomavirus, they are immune to that type—but not to others. WebThe Veterinary Cancer Society lists ten common signs of cancer. Abnormal swelling that persists or continues to grow. Sores that do not heal. Weight loss. Loss of appetite. Bleeding or discharge from any body opening. Offensive odor. Difficulty eating or swallowing. Hesitation to exercise or loss of stamina.
